Software Raid 1 - Rather Slow During Raid 1 Recovery

May 20, 2009

I have a new server and it is rather slow during raid 1 recovery after system installed

CPU: Intel Core2Duo E5200 Dual Core, 2.5Ghz, 2MB Cache, 800Mhz FSB
Memory: 4GB DDR RAM
Hard Disk 1: 500GB SATA-2 16MB Cache
Hard Disk 2: 500GB SATA-2 16MB Cache

root@server [~]# cat /proc/mdstat
Personalities : [raid1]
md0 : active raid1 sdb1[1] sda1[0]
256896 blocks [2/2] [UU]

md1 : active raid1 sdb2[1] sda2[0]
2096384 blocks [2/2] [UU]

md2 : active raid1 sdb4[2] sda4[0]
480608448 blocks [2/1] [U_]
[=======>.............] recovery = 36.7% (176477376/480608448) finish=1437.6min speed=3445K/sec

the sync speed is just 3.4Mb/second and the total hours needs to be more than 40 hours

Also the server load is very high (nobody uses it)

root@server [~]# top
top - 07:00:14 up 16:55, 1 user, load average: 1.88, 1.41, 1.34
Tasks: 120 total, 1 running, 119 sleeping, 0 stopped, 0 zombie
Cpu(s): 0.0%us, 0.2%sy, 0.0%ni, 99.7%id, 0.0%wa, 0.0%hi, 0.2%si, 0.0%st
Mem: 4148632k total, 747768k used, 3400864k free, 17508k buffers
Swap: 5421928k total, 0k used, 5421928k free, 569252k cached

Extremely Slow Software RAID

Sep 18, 2007

I installed CentOS 5.0 and I configured it with software RAID 1, two disks - one IDE 160 GB and one SATA 40 GB.

Here is the setup of the disks:

RAID:
~40 GB RAID 1 md0 ext3
~500 MB RAID 1 md1 swap

Disk1:
~40 gb software raid md0
~500 mb software raid md1

Disk 2:
~40 gb software raid md0
~500 mb software raid md1

After the installation I noticed that the server was very slow so I did a performace test on disk 2, here is the result:
hdparm -tT /dev/hdd first gave me:
Timing buffered disk reads: 6 MB in 3.52 seconds = 1.70 MB/sec
Timing cached reads: 488 MB in 6.92 seconds = 70.57 MB/sec

then gave me:
Timing cached reads: 392 MB in 2.01 seconds = 195.01 MB/sec
Timing buffered disk reads: 2 MB in 3.62 seconds = 566.16 kB/sec

So I assumed something was wrong with the disk and replaced it with an 80 GB IDE disk (same setup as before) and got the following results:
hdparm -tT /dev/hdd:
Timing cached reads: 4 MB in 4.69 seconds = 872.73 kB/sec
Timing buffered disk reads: 6 MB in 3.72 seconds = 1.61 MB/sec

It feels highly unlikely that there is something wrong with both of the IDE disks. So what can be the problem? Can you think of anything?

Would You Choose RAID 5 Or RAID 10

Mar 16, 2008

We are looking to build our first server, and collocate it. It will be a higher investment than just renting the server, but will be worth it in the long term, and we have already decided we are going to support the hosting business for a minimum of 3 years - so we might as well invest in a server from the outset to benefit from lower data center charges and higher redundancy and performance.

We are currently looking at Supermicro for servers as they offer 1U barebones systems with dual hotswappable psus and upto 4 hotswappable drives. This would be ideal for redundancy, and also for taking advantage of the speed and redundancy that a RAID 10 array would give you. These two factors combined are very appealing as it would reduce the possibilities of downtime and data loss. Obviously we will be backing up daily, but its good for piece of mind to know that you could potentially blow a PSU and 2 hard drives, and your server will still be up long enough for a data centre technician to replace the parts.

Now then, my business partner and I are currently deciding what the best all round hard drive configuration would be. He has decided that we should opt for SAS instead of SATA to have lower latency seek times, which would give us better performance. I agree, though this does increase costs considerably.

He is then arguing that we use RAID 5 on cost grounds. He says we should only use 3 of the slots to begin with, save money on one drive by not having a spare, and hope we don't have a drive failure - which sods law will happen. I'm not happy us cutting corners to save money, because if we gamble and lose, that's a hell of a mess we have ourselves in, and will cost us a load more time, reputation and data center charges to get ourselves out of it.

I say we might as well go for RAID 10 for that extra performance, and redundancy, you can potentially lose 2 drives so long as they aren't from the same mirrored pair. With RAID 5 you can only lose a drive, it takes longer to rebuild onto a spare, and during rebuild the performance takes a hit. Also RAID 10 is much faster than RAID 5, and at the expense of the cost of a drive.

Now the question we should be asking is... would a SATA2 RAID 10 array provide better performance than a SAS RAID 5 array?

So I think the choice we have to make is either go for RAID 5 and run with a hot spare, and stock a cold spare, or go with RAID 10 and stock 2 cold spares.

We are considering going with Seagate drives because they are high performance and have 5 year warranties. I have had to RMA two Western Digital drives already in the past 12 months, a raptor and a mybook, both deaths invoked data loss.

The server is going to be a linux web, email, dns and mysql box. It will likely feature a single dual/quad core processor, and 4-8GB of unbuffered ddr2 ram.

RAID-1 Pair Plus One Vs. RAID-5 Set

Oct 22, 2007

Question though on RAID choices... I'm considering getting 3 x 250GB SATA drives. Would it be better to make two of them a RAID-1 mirrored pair for my OS, home directories, and use the 3rd drive seperately for backups, swap, and perhaps some logs.... OR should I put all three drives into a RAID-5 set and treat it as a single logical drive?

my math says usable space would actually be identical... with 465GB usable in either setup. RAID-1 would be faster for I/O with no parity overhead... but one drive would not be redundant. On the other hand, RAID-5 would be fully redundant but have parity overhead for writes.

I think I just sold myself on RAID-5, didn't I.
